Indemnity bond

Querist : Anonymous (Querist) 19 October 2011 This query is : Resolved 
we co owns a proprty as legal heirs of our father.now we have to construct a building in this property. but one of legalheirs not agree to this.he not agree to divide property.by all means he want oppose other's plan.
in this circumstances,how can we get relief from his objection.if we file a partition suit,it will prolong many years.can we deposit an amount which 2 fold of his actual share as indemnity bond to get legal prmission for construction?
Advocate Rajkumarlaxman (Expert) 19 October 2011
even if you get permission and start your work it would mean undivided interest to your person who is not ready to give consent. hence it is better to move for partition and then apply for permission to your extent of share or deposit the amount of undivided share in the court itself after filing partition suit. you will be on safer and clear side.
Devajyoti Barman (Expert) 19 October 2011
As long as the suit is pending and may be an order of injunction you can not make any constructions in the suit property.
